Description
No. 16 Lyndon Road is a cottage dating from the late 17th to 18th century. It is constructed from coursed rubble stone and has a Welsh slate roof with brick and stone end stacks. The building is 1½ storeys tall and has a T-shaped plan, with the gable facing the street and a wing projecting to the right.
On the gable, there is a glazed door with a 2-light stone mullion window above it. The wing features a similar window and a dormer on its front side, with a door located beneath the dormer. On the left inner wall, there is a 2-light casement window, and above this window and the door, there is a 20th-century sun-room. The right end and rear of the cottage have various doors and casement windows, as well as a 1-light stone framed window.
